Transaction 75cc9688544bd64f24a7bf43b98dc0cf1a567d7c9f3a142452df5ea8d4606d5e

1 Input
2 Outputs
  • 75cc9688544bd64f24a7bf43b98dc0cf1a567d7c9f3a142452df5ea8d4606d5e:0
  • value  1298572
    address  1B4FkmxSuSN3m9FAFd49rWU8onRPx22WeW
  • 75cc9688544bd64f24a7bf43b98dc0cf1a567d7c9f3a142452df5ea8d4606d5e:1
  • value  2176535
    address  1KBuKRehx9CNeYxQy4SXtFoBpZggR2YF9Z